The wingsland s6 is a brushless 4K selfie drone that can only be controlled by an Android or iOS app. They intended to release a"real"controller, but it seems, they already gave up the whole project.
The control by app is terrible and even with all the GPS and optical obstacle sensors, the stability is bad.
With my t8sg I was hoping that maybe this guy could get a new life, but I couldn't find any hints to the protocol to bind them. Which is really a shame, because the technical data and the image quality aren't that bad at all and it also just makes it below the legal 250g range.

Any infos are highly appreciated. Thanx.

Post pictures of the hardware in the drone, making sure the markings on all the larger ICs are legible. If there isn't an RF chip in it, you're probably out of luck, and if you aren't there a lot of work to do. Even if there is, you're probably out of luck or in for a lot of work. But figuring out what rf chip it had, if any, is the first step.

The drone is build like a video-camcorder. It's very laborious to get into it. Chances you break it are high. I haven't made it to the transmitter board and I'm usually not scared to disassemble pricier hardware than this.

Banggood has listed the hardware transmitter meanwhile, called r6.
